Sudo tackles the "Can I have a phone?" dilemma, dismantling the Apple/Google duopoly. We analyze the OpenAI breach, supply chain risks, and "Impractical" defenses: GrapheneOS, SIM swapping protection, app sandboxing, and mitigating hardware threats like baseband spyware.

In This Episode:

  • Supply Chain Attacks: Lessons from the OpenAI/Mixpanel breach.
  • False Dichotomy: Why iOS and Stock Android both fail on privacy.
  • SIM Swapping: Physical vs. eSIMs and killing SMS 2FA.
  • Custom ROMs: Comparing GrapheneOS, CalyxOS, and LineageOS.
  • Banking & Integrity: Navigating Google’s Play Integrity API barriers.
  • App Containment: Using Shelter/Work Profiles to cage hostile apps.
  • Forensics: Why GrapheneOS defeats Cellebrite extraction.
  • Hardware Risks: Baseband processors and LANDFALL spyware.

Featured Quote: "This is how you survive the modern world. You don't boycott the apps; you put them in a cage."Sudo
